Design and develop custom agents tailored to your business needs. For example, a telesales quality management team can use visit summary data to build an agent that tracks telesales quality and assesses whether each salesperson's visit behavior meets standards. Before you use agents, configure the Agent Management settings. Agent management consists of agent workshops and agents. Each agent workshop supports a single agent development platform and can contain multiple agents. Agent workshops are resource-isolated and cannot directly access each other. They typically correspond to a workspace on the agent development platform.
This feature is available only in the Hong Kong (China), Malaysia, and Singapore sites. Support for other sites will be available soon.
Limits
-
Agents are supported only in the Premium and Professional editions. The Personal Edition does not support this feature.
-
Only organization administrators can manage agents.

Create an agent
Create an agent in a Dify model agent workshop
-
Select an agent workshop and click Create Agent in the upper-right corner.

-
On the Create Agent page, configure the following parameters.

Configuration Category
Subclass configuration
Required
Description
Basic information
Agent type
Yes
Three types are supported: Workflow, Agent, and Chatflow.
End_Point suffix
Yes
Log on to your deployed Dify site as the owner. In the top navigation bar, open Studio. Click Applications to open the application orchestration page. In the left-side navigation pane, click Access API. On the page that appears, copy the request method information. For example: /workflows/run
API key
Yes
Log on to your deployed Dify site as the owner. In the top navigation bar, open Studio. Click Applications to open the application orchestration page. In the left-side navigation pane, click Access API. On the page that appears, click API Key in the upper-right corner. In the dialog box that appears, create a key or copy an existing key.
Name
Yes
Enter a custom display name for the agent. The following figure shows an example:

Description
No
Enter a description for the agent.
Icon
Yes
You can use stock materials or upload a custom image. Only JPG, JPEG, PNG, GIF, and SVG formats are supported. The maximum file size is 0.2 MB.

Availability
Yes
You can select Public to all or Available to specified users and user groups. The default is Public to all.
User guide
Opening remark
Yes
The opening remark for the agent. The following figure shows an example:

Sample questions
Yes
You can add multiple sample questions, including an image, question name, and question content. After configuration, you can use these samples to ask questions quickly when interacting with the agent.

The following figure shows an example:

-
Click Confirm.
